免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发源代码报价

APP开发源代码的报价是根据项目的复杂程度、功能需求以及开发人员的工作量来确定的。一般来说,一个简单的APP的开发源代码报价可能在几千到几万元之间,而复杂的APP则可能达到数十万元甚至更高。

下面我将详细介绍APP开发源代码的原理和相关内容。

1. 原理介绍:

APP开发源代码是指APP的程序代码,包括前端和后端的代码。前端代码通常是指用户界面和交互逻辑的实现,后端代码通常是指与服务器进行数据交互和处理的逻辑。开发人员通过编写代码来实现APP的各种功能和特性。

2. 开发语言和工具:

APP开发涉及到多种编程语言和工具。常见的前端开发语言包括HTML、CSS、JavaScript,后端开发语言则可能包括Java、Python、PHP等。开发工具包括开发环境、集成开发工具、调试工具等。

3. 架构设计:

在进行APP开发时,需要进行架构设计,确定APP的整体结构和组件之间的关系。常见的架构设计模式包括MVC(Model-View-Controller)、MVVM(Model-View-ViewModel)等。架构设计的好坏直接影响到APP的可维护性和扩展性。

4. 功能开发:

根据需求文档和设计稿,开发人员开始编写代码实现各种功能。功能开发包括用户注册登录、数据展示、数据交互、推送通知等等。开发人员需要熟悉相关的编程语言和框架,并进行逻辑编写、接口调用和数据处理等。

5. 调试和测试:

在功能开发完成后,需要进行调试和测试。调试是指发现和修复代码中的错误和问题,确保APP的正常运行。测试是指对APP进行各种场景和功能的测试,包括功能测试、性能测试、兼容性测试等。调试和测试是保证APP质量的重要环节。

6. 代码管理:

在开发过程中,需要进行代码管理,包括版本控制、代码备份和协作开发等。常见的代码管理工具有Git、SVN等。代码管理可以提高开发效率,确保团队协作的顺利进行。

综上所述,APP开发源代码的报价取决于多个因素,包括项目的复杂程度、功能需求和开发人员的工作量。在选择开发人员时,建议考虑其专业经验和能力,并与其充分沟通需求和预期,以获得满意的开发结果。


相关知识:
浅谈ios越狱app开发
iOS越狱是指利用漏洞或其他方式,绕过iOS系统的安全机制,获得对系统的完全控制权限,从而实现一些iOS系统原本不允许的操作。在越狱之后,我们可以通过安装一些非官方的应用程序,来达到一些自定义的需求。其中,越狱App开发就是一种非常常见的自定义需求。越狱A
2024-01-10
app开发需要做哪些工作
App开发是指开发移动应用程序,可以在智能手机、平板电脑和其他移动设备上运行。在进行App开发之前,需要进行一系列的准备工作和步骤。本文将详细介绍App开发的工作内容和原理。一、需求分析在开始App开发之前,首先需要进行需求分析。这包括确定App的目标用户
2023-06-29
app开发要考虑的问题
在进行app开发时,需要考虑以下几个重要的问题:1. 目标用户和需求分析:在开始开发之前,要明确你的目标用户是谁,他们的需求是什么。这样可以确保你的app在功能和设计上能够满足用户的期望。2. 平台选择:根据目标用户的使用习惯和市场占有率,选择适合的平台进
2023-06-29
app开发技术风险及应对措施分析
现如今,移动APP已经成为了人们生活中不可或缺的一部分。但是,APP开发过程中存在技术风险,包括但不限于信息安全、用户隐私问题、版本迭代、设备适配等等。本文将就APP开发技术风险及应对措施进行分析。一、信息安全问题对于许多APP来说,用户的信息安全是非常重
2023-06-29
app产品研究和开发过程怎么写
App产品研究和开发是一项综合性很强的工作,涉及到多个领域的知识和技巧,包括市场研究、用户需求分析、产品设计、软件开发、测试和发布等。下面将针对这些阶段分别进行介绍。1.市场研究市场研究是App产品研究和开发的第一步,它的目的是了解市场状况、竞争情况和用户
2023-05-06
app launcher 开发
App Launcher,也称为应用程序启动器,是指在设备上启动应用程序的简单图形接口。这是一个非常重要的组件,因为它为我们的应用程序提供了一个可见的入口点,并允许用户使用我们的应用程序。在本文中,我们将深入了解App Launcher,了解它的原理和如何
2023-05-06